Transaction 8de89bc94b6a29e8939a88b88ebd56357ad7f3e375d3b15e0268c858ea172148
1 Input
1 Output
-
8de89bc94b6a29e8939a88b88ebd56357ad7f3e375d3b15e0268c858ea172148:0
- value
- 40370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0c0b9eb00b15858af35473c9828755285df4f3c3 OP_EQUAL
- address
- 32nhxD4K9x89Fsy3eknsUxaDwUstFbqC6U